- In 1950, physicist Enrico Fermi posed the question 'Where is everybody?' regarding the lack of evidence for extraterrestrial civilizations, known as the Fermi Paradox.
- Recently, there's a similar paradox in software development where AI is claimed to produce working software quickly and cheaply, potentially ending the traditional software industry.
- Despite claims, there's no significant evidence of AI-generated major software products like Spotify, Salesforce, or SAP, nor an increase in new apps in app stores.
- The question arises again: If AI can generate software so efficiently, why aren't we seeing more AI-created products in the market?
